52162: Routine at CBC2
| 52162 | 
CP 255 | 
| 52164 | 
RET Z | 
| 52165 | 
AND A | 
| 52166 | 
RET Z | 
| 52167 | 
LD B,A | 
| 52168 | 
CALL 54421 | 
| 52171 | 
LD C,A | 
| 52172 | 
LD A,(40969) | 
| 52175 | 
CP C | 
| 52176 | 
RET NZ | 
| 52177 | 
LD A,1 | 
| 52179 | 
LD (23612),A | 
| 52182 | 
PUSH DE | 
| 52183 | 
LD A,B | 
| 52184 | 
CALL FetchObjectDataPointer | 
| 52187 | 
LD A,(IX+1) | 
| 52190 | 
CP 255 | 
| 52192 | 
JR Z,52197 | 
| 52194 | 
LD B,A | 
| 52195 | 
JR 52183 | 
| 52197 | 
LD A,B | 
| 52198 | 
CALL 42172 | 
| 52201 | 
EX (SP),HL | 
| 52202 | 
LD A,(41014) | 
| 52205 | 
PUSH AF | 
| 52206 | 
LD A,(39008) | 
| 52209 | 
LD (41014),A | 
| 52212 | 
CALL 52265 | 
| 52215 | 
LD A,B | 
| 52216 | 
CALL 51233 | 
| 52219 | 
JR NZ,52224 | 
| 52221 | 
POP AF | 
| 52222 | 
POP HL | 
| 52223 | 
RET | 
| 52224 | 
POP AF | 
| 52225 | 
LD (41014),A | 
| 52228 | 
CALL 52265 | 
| 52231 | 
CALL 42399 | 
| 52234 | 
RET |